    Neutral colors shape the background, one of the most fundamental aspects of the most relaxed living space we've seen in the last two decades. Styles such as eclectic, vernacular, industrial, and farmhouse have all grown by leaps and bounds, with modern living spaces in white, beige, or gray still the most popular choice for homeowners. Neutral inherently shapes a more peaceful living area, giving it a spacious visual appeal and reducing the fragmentation of a limited area.

    Shades like gray and brown help to create a more elegant and stylish living room without relying too much on bright colors as a backdrop.

    Lighting up your living room can make the difference to how a room looks, and if you want a calmer, more tranquil living space, then you can't have a dark, dirty room. A quiet living room should also be a happy room that fills your face with a smile. Combine natural lighting with artificial lighting in a smart and seamless way for the best look.

    In a world where open living areas that connect to the outdoors using sliding glass doors, it's much easier to achieve this relaxed, modern look.

    Plants and books in the background This is some of the elements in the living space that bring tranquility and style to the background without creating visual clutter. Plans and books come first, with the former bringing color, calm, and freshness to the living room, and the latter creating a more refined backdrop. They are definitely a favorite in modern homes, and with a simple shelf on the background and some plants in the corner, you can easily change the atmosphere of a small living space.
